The Interurban trail, once part of an old railway, winds through rural and urban settings connecting several communities throughout its 30 paved miles. Its website states the trail is intended for year-round uses, such as biking, in-line skating, walking, running, and cross-country skiing. Accessibility: There are 5 designated accessible spaces in the paved parking lot off of Hanover Avenue at the south end of the trail. All of them are van-accessible with striped access aisles.
